Electrodeposition of blue gold thin film onto indium tin oxide coated glass

A simple one-step method was developed to electrodeposit gold thin film from HAuCl_4 solution with cyclic voltammetric mode on indium tin oxide (ITO) coated glass. The color of as-prepared gold film can vary from red to blue due to different particle-particle interaction. The Au thin film comprised of isolated gold nanoparticles (GNPs) were red color, while blue gold thin films were obtained by electrodeposition in high HAuCl_4 concentration and the increasing deposition cycles.
